by adminAfter awhile I tried to start OpenSSH service on my laptop and I ended up getting these errors each time system error 1067 has occurred. the process terminated unexpectedly I tried to start the service:"Could not start the OpenSSH the openssh server service on local computer started and then stopped Server service on Local Computer. Error 1067: The process terminated unexpectedly."I added the details of the the openssh sshd service started and then stopped errors I experienced.Solution: The main problem to this issue is having multiple cygwin1.dll on your computer and have one of them on the PATH variable.1- http://superuser.com/questions/1017865/getting-system-error-1067-when-installing-openssh In order to fix this issue, you first need to find out which folders/applications might have cygwin1.dll file under it. 2- Check the PATH variable via right click on My Computer -> Properties -> Advanced System Settings -> Environment Variables Under this section, you will find two PATH variables. First http://www.techsoar.com/openssh-error-1067the-process-terminated-unexpectedly/ one if for the user level (your login) and the second one is for System level (for all users on that machine).
